According to Moseley, similar properties recur periodically when elements are arranged according to increasing atomic number. ... than tellurium, so it should come before tellurium in Mendeleev's table - but in order to get iodine ... proposed by the British chemist Henry Moseley in 1913, and it solved anomalies like this one.
